Recording personal data to replace lost documents for civilians at Hmeimim Airport

Published: 2025/04/07 8:34 AM
Updated: 2025/04/07 8:34 AM
Recording personal data to replace lost documents for civilians at Hmeimim Airport

Lattakia, SANA-The Civil Affairs Directorate in Lattakia has continued to record personal data for civilians present at Hmeimim Airport who have lost their identification documents, aiming to facilitate their return to their homes.

The Lattakia Governorate mentioned that a committee affiliated with the Civil Affairs Directorate has been registering the personal data of civilians who lost their identification documents in order to issue new ones. This effort is intended to assist in their departure from Hmeimim Airport and facilitate their return to their homes.
